What Determines Garage Shelving Weight Capacity

The weight capacity of garage shelving isn’t just a random number slapped on a label by manufacturers. It’s a carefully calculated figure that takes into account multiple factors working together like a well-orchestrated symphony. Understanding these factors helps you make informed decisions about what goes where in your garage storage system.

Material Construction and Quality

The material your shelving is made from plays the starring role in determining how much weight it can safely support. Steel shelving units typically offer the highest weight capacity, with heavy-duty options supporting anywhere from 800 to 1500 pounds per shelf. These industrial-grade solutions from companies like Space Saver Company Australia are designed to handle the demanding requirements of serious garage storage.

Aluminum shelving provides a lighter alternative while still maintaining respectable weight limits, usually ranging from 300 to 600 pounds per shelf. The advantage here is easier installation and mobility, though you’ll sacrifice some maximum capacity. Plastic and composite shelving units, while affordable and rust-resistant, typically max out around 200 to 400 pounds per shelf.

Shelf Thickness and Design

Imagine your shelf as a bridge spanning between two support points. Just as a thicker bridge can carry heavier loads, thicker shelves with proper reinforcement can handle more weight. The gauge of steel used in construction directly correlates to strength—lower gauge numbers indicate thicker, stronger steel.

Shelf design also matters tremendously. Shelves with built-in ribs, channels, or honeycomb patterns distribute weight more effectively than flat surfaces. This is why professional storage solutions often incorporate these engineering principles into their designs.

Standard Weight Capacities by Shelving Type

Understanding the different categories of garage shelving helps you choose the right solution for your specific needs. It’s like choosing the right tool for the job—using a screwdriver when you need a hammer just won’t get the results you’re looking for.

Basic Residential Shelving Units

Most homeowners start with basic residential shelving units, which typically support between 200 to 300 pounds per shelf. These units work perfectly for lighter items like paint cans, cleaning supplies, and seasonal decorations. They’re the everyday workhorses of garage organization, handling the bulk of your storage needs without breaking the bank.

However, don’t let the “basic” label fool you into thinking these shelves are inadequate. When properly installed and loaded within their capacity, they provide reliable service for years. The key is understanding their limitations and not pushing beyond them.

Heavy-Duty Commercial Grade Systems

When you need serious storage power, heavy-duty commercial grade systems step up to the plate. These robust solutions can handle 500 to 800 pounds per shelf, making them ideal for workshop environments where heavy tools and equipment are the norm rather than the exception.

These systems often feature adjustable shelves, allowing you to customize the spacing for different types of equipment. Whether you’re storing automotive parts, heavy machinery, or bulk materials, commercial grade shelving provides the reliability you need.

Industrial Warehouse Shelving

At the top of the weight capacity pyramid sits industrial warehouse shelving, capable of supporting 800 to 1500 pounds per shelf. These systems are engineered for environments where maximum storage density and weight capacity are non-negotiable requirements.

While these might seem like overkill for residential use, they’re perfect for serious workshops, professional garages, or situations where you need to store extremely heavy equipment safely. Weight Capacity Comparison Table

Shelving Type Weight Capacity Per Shelf Material Best Use Case Installation Complexity
Basic Residential 200-300 lbs Steel/Aluminum Light storage, household items Easy
Heavy-Duty Residential 400-600 lbs Heavy gauge steel Tools, medium equipment Moderate
Commercial Grade 500-800 lbs Reinforced steel Workshop equipment, heavy tools Moderate to Complex
Industrial Warehouse 800-1500 lbs Industrial steel Maximum capacity storage Complex

Factors That Affect Real-World Weight Capacity

Here’s where things get interesting—and where many people make critical mistakes. The manufacturer’s stated weight capacity assumes perfect conditions, but your garage isn’t a laboratory. Real-world factors can significantly impact how much weight your shelving can safely support.

Installation Quality and Wall Support

Your shelving is only as strong as what it’s attached to. Wall-mounted shelving depends entirely on finding and properly securing to wall studs. Drywall anchors might seem convenient, but they’re not designed for heavy loads and can fail catastrophically when overloaded.

Think of wall studs as the skeleton of your garage—they provide the structural integrity needed for heavy storage. Professional installation services, like those offered by storage solution specialists, ensure your shelving is properly anchored and can achieve its full weight capacity potential.

Weight Distribution Patterns

Even the strongest shelf can fail if weight isn’t distributed properly. Concentrating heavy items in the center of a shelf creates a bending moment that can exceed the shelf’s capacity, even if the total weight is within limits. It’s like loading all the passengers on one side of a boat—disaster is almost inevitable.

The solution is spreading weight evenly across the entire shelf surface and placing heavier items closer to the support points. This simple principle can dramatically increase your shelving’s effective capacity and lifespan.

Safety Considerations for Heavy Equipment Storage

When you’re dealing with heavy tools and equipment, safety isn’t just important—it’s everything. A collapsing shelf isn’t just an inconvenience; it can cause serious injury and destroy valuable equipment. Let’s explore how to keep your garage storage both functional and safe.

Proper Loading Techniques

Loading your shelves properly is both an art and a science. Start with the heaviest items on the bottom shelves, working your way up to lighter items on top. This creates a stable center of gravity and reduces the risk of the entire unit becoming top-heavy.

When placing items on shelves, think about accessibility too. Frequently used items should be at comfortable heights, while rarely needed heavy items can occupy lower shelves. This approach, commonly recommended by storage solutions experts, maximizes both safety and convenience.

Regular Inspection and Maintenance

Your shelving system isn’t a “set it and forget it” solution. Regular inspections help identify potential problems before they become dangerous failures. Look for signs of stress like bending shelves, loose connections, or wall anchors pulling away from studs.

Think of these inspections like routine car maintenance—small issues caught early prevent major problems down the road. A monthly visual check and quarterly hands-on inspection of connections can keep your storage system safe and reliable for years.

Installation Best Practices for Maximum Capacity

Proper installation is where theoretical weight capacity meets real-world performance. Even the strongest shelving system can fail if it’s not installed correctly. Let’s dive into the critical factors that separate professional-grade installations from weekend warrior attempts.

Finding and Using Wall Studs

Wall studs are your best friends when it comes to heavy-duty storage installation. These vertical supports, typically spaced 16 or 24 inches apart, provide the structural backing needed for heavy loads. Using a quality stud finder isn’t optional—it’s essential for safe installation.

When you hit a stud, use appropriate fasteners designed for the load you’re planning. Lag screws or heavy-duty wood screws provide much better holding power than standard screws or wall anchors. Remember, each connection point should be capable of supporting a portion of the total load.

Floor-Based vs. Wall-Mounted Systems

The choice between floor-based and wall-mounted shelving often depends on your garage’s layout and the types of items you’re storing. Floor-based systems can typically handle heavier loads since they’re supported by the concrete slab rather than wall studs.

Wall-mounted systems save floor space and can handle significant loads when properly installed, but they’re limited by the wall structure. Many professional storage solutions combine both approaches for maximum flexibility and capacity.

Common Mistakes That Reduce Weight Capacity

Even with the best intentions, it’s easy to make mistakes that compromise your shelving’s weight capacity. Understanding these common pitfalls helps you avoid them and maintain a safe storage environment.

Overloading Center Points

One of the most common mistakes is concentrating heavy items in the center of shelves. This creates maximum stress at the shelf’s weakest point and can lead to bending or failure even when the total weight is within capacity limits.

The solution is distributing weight toward the support points and using multiple smaller items rather than concentrating weight in single heavy objects. Think of it like walking on ice—spreading your weight reduces the risk of breaking through.

Ignoring Dynamic Loading

Static weight capacity ratings don’t account for dynamic forces created when adding or removing items. The impact of placing a heavy tool on a shelf can temporarily exceed the stated capacity, especially if you’re not careful about how you load items.

Always load and unload items smoothly and deliberately. Dropping or throwing items onto shelves creates shock loads that can exceed capacity limits and cause immediate failure or long-term damage.

Maintenance and Long-Term Performance

Installing your shelving system is just the beginning. Proper maintenance ensures your storage solution continues to perform safely and reliably over years of use.

Regular Inspection Schedules

Establish a regular inspection schedule based on your system’s usage intensity. Monthly visual inspections can catch obvious problems like bending shelves or loose connections. Quarterly hands-on inspections should include checking all fasteners and connections for tightness.

Document any issues you find and address them promptly. Small problems left unattended often become bigger, more expensive problems later. Think of it like preventive healthcare—regular checkups prevent serious issues.

Load Management Over Time

Your storage needs will evolve over time, and it’s important that your shelving system evolves with them. Regularly review what you’re storing and how you’re loading your shelves to ensure you’re still within safe capacity limits.

Consider redistributing loads periodically to prevent long-term stress concentrations in specific areas. This is particularly important for shelving that supports very heavy items for extended periods.
